What The Bible Says
The Bible clearly says that Jesus is “the Way, and the Truth, and the Life. No one comes to the Father except through the Son.” John 14:6 The path to heaven is clearly marked, without any detours, round-a-bouts, or dead-ends.
Romans 10:9 makes it even more clear by saying, “if you confess with your mouth that Jesus is Lord and believe in your heart that God raised him from the dead, you will be saved.” Being saved means you are delivered from both sin and death and are brought into the family of God. According to the Bible, whenever a person is saved, they are given a certified ticket to heaven.
God didn’t make the road to heaven a confusing, difficult route to follow. He laid it out in simple steps that involve people’s hearts surrendered to His Son, Jesus. And when we receive His free gift of salvation, we are set on the narrow road to heaven.
There’s no “recalculating” when it comes to Jesus. He truly is the Way, and the Truth, and the Life: your one-way ticket to heaven.

Pascal’s Wager

In the seventeenth century, a famous philosopher and mathematician, Blaise Pascal, encouraged people to make a wager when it came to belief in God. If a person chose to believe in God and God did exist, that person would gain everything (eternal life). If a person chose to believe in God and God did not exist, that person would lose nothing. On the other hand, if a person chose not to believe in God and he was right, he would lose nothing. But if that person did not believe in God and he was wrong- he would lose everything (lose eternal life).
This wager can be said another way:

Based on this logic, Pascal suggested the rational person would choose to believe in God as believing offers a person everything (eternal life) while losing nothing.
